If you want to insert more rows than that, you should consider using multiple INSERT statements, BULK INSERT or a derived table. One way to insert any value into a table is to write multiple insert statements. This is not only boring and tedious but also time consuming.
The INSERT statement allows you to:. Method1: The Oracle INSERT ALL statement is used to add multiple rows with a single INSERT statement. Best way to do multi-row insert in Oracle? How do I insert multiple rows WITHOUT repeating. Multiple rows are inserted into a table using the INSERT ALL statement and by using the inserting the of the select query.
To create a new table you need to use create table command and define the columns of the table. A column need name, data type and size. Add a customer record with values from the supplier table.
Many times developers ask that is it possible to insert multiple rows into a single table in a single statement. Currently developers have to write multiple insert statement when they insert values in a table. Currently when developers have to insert any value into the table they have to write multiple insert statements. The following illustrates the INSERT statement that inserts a single row into an existing table.
You can choose best way as per your wish. SQL INSERT MULTIPLE ROWS. So, in short, you can insert multiple rows in a single statement. I know I can roll-up multiple rows into one row using Pivot, but I need all of the data concatenated into a single column in a single row. Here values are inserted in the same order as mentioned in parentheses.
UNION ALL is used for merging all the values in rows. However, it is possible to push multiple rows using the INSERT command. Insert Multiple Rows in EMPL Table. I have many rows to insert into x table.
I tried inserting multiple rows using a single query but getting errors. Specifying the blocked form of the INSERT statement to add multiple rows. For every row you insert , you must supply a value for each column defined with the NOT NULL attribute if that column does not have a default value. In this syntax, the statement inserts rows returned by the query into the target_table.
The query is any valid SELECT statement that retrieves data from other tables. It must return the values that are corresponding to the columns specified in the column_list. The TOP clause part is optional. It allows you to specify the number of rows returned by the query to be inserted into the target table.
INSERT is used to add one or multiple rows of data into a table. Previous method 1: USE YourDB GO. Ultimately saves number of database request. I want to insert the contents of that table into.
INSERT INTO MULTIPLE TABLES AT ONCE – Learn more on the SQLServerCentral forums. Use the INSERT statement to insert data values into tables. You specify values by using a SET clause or VALUES clause. It has wonderful features and options to make your tasks easier. But one feature that it lacks is the ability to insert multiple rows.
The default insert option that the Excel has allows you to insert only one row at a time. This can be very annoying in the cases where you have to insert multiple rows in your spreadsheet. Search the TechTarget Network. Start my free, unlimited access. Secon use a list of comma-separated lists of column values.
Each item in the list represents a row that will be inserted into the table. DBINSERT multiple rows example. We will use the lists table created in the insert tutorial. How to insert multiple rows in a single statement?
For example, if you wish to insert these:. In the example below, we are appending rows to the table by extracting data from the other table. Now we will see a couple of the easiest techniques here.
In case you insert data into multiple columns, but only some columns need to import from the table_b, some columns need to import from another set of data:. There are multiple ways to concatenate rows into string. Create DML Triggers to Handle Multiple Rows of Data.
Hiç yorum yok:
Yorum Gönder
Not: Yalnızca bu blogun üyesi yorum gönderebilir.